> Sorry, I do not quite understand.  If one sets LANG=ja, it should only look
> into man/ja/manX and man/manX directories.  If ones sets LANG=ja_JP.ujis, it
> should look into man/ja_JP.ujis/manX, man/ja_JP/manX, man/ja/manX, and 
> man/manX
> directories.  So it should easily find a japanese man page, if it exists, or
> show an english one. 

This is the actual behaviour (since 69j). So your patch what does,
exactly? I was thinkig your patch provided the opposite functionality:
you set LANG to "ja" and it scans also man/ja_JP.ujis/manX if it exists.
